Montréal, Canada

In the middle of our New England trip we drove north to Montreal, Quebec, Canada. It was a very scenic drive through three states: Massachussetts, New Hampshire, and Vermont. The drive took about six hours total because we had to stop a few times for Lucas. Weather was great driving in, then it rained on Tuesday, and it then cleared up the next day. We were able to see the Biodome de Montreal (four environmentally-controlled areas), Vieux-Montreal (Old Town Montreal), Chinatown, Downtown, the Underground City (a network of underground shopping centers and food courts), Jardin Botanique Montreal (Botanical Gardens), and Parque Mont-Real.

It was interesting to observe the Montrealers speaking a mix of French and English (and other languages as well). It felt like we were in Europe. We stayed at the four-star Hotel Omni in the heart of Downtown so we were able to get around by foot easily.

Montreal is a vibrant town and we were glad we were able to visit it. Lucas also had his passport stamped! Click here for more pictures.

Killer Instinct

Just finished reading Joseph Finder's latest corporate thriller Killer Instinct, and it was a fast and entertaining read. From the jacket: Jason Steadman is a thirty-year-old sales executive living in Boston and working for a electronics giant, a competitor to Sony and Panasonic. He's a witty, charismatic guy who's well liked at the office, but he lacks the “ killer instinct” necessary to move up the corporate ladder. To the chagrin of his ambitious wife, it looks as if his career has hit a ceiling. Jason's been sidelined. But all that will change one evening when Jason meets Kurt Semko, a former Special Forces officer just back from Iraq. Looking for a decent pitcher for the company softball team, Jason gets Kurt, who was once drafted by the majors, a job in Corporate Security. Soon, good things start to happen for Jason - and bad things start to happen to Jason's rivals. His career suddenly takes off. He's an overnight success. Only too late does Jason discover that his friend Kurt has been secretly paving his path to the top by the most “ efficient” - and ruthless - means available. After all, Kurt says, “ Business is war, right?” But when Jason tries to put a stop to it, he finds that his new best friend has become the most dangerous enemy imaginable. And now it's far more than just his career that lies in the balance.

Company Man

Wanted to read another corporate thriller, so I just picked up Joseph Finder's Company Man the other day from the library. From the book jacket: Nick Conover is the CEO of a major corporation, a local boy made good, and once the most admired man in a company town. But that was before the layoffs. When a faceless stalker menaces his family, Nick, a single father of two since the recent death of his wife, finds that the gated community they live in is no protection at all. He decides to take action, a tragedy ensues - and immediately his life spirals out of control.At work, Nick begins to uncover a conspiracy against him, involving some of his closest colleagues. He doesn't know who he can trust - including the brilliant, troubled new woman in his life. Meanwhile, his actions are being probed by a homicide detective named Audrey Rhimes, a relentless investigator with a strong sense of morality - and her own, very personal reason for pursuing Nick Conover. With everything he cares about in the balance, Nick discovers strengths he never knew he had. His enemies don't realize how hard he'll fight to save his company. And nobody knows how far he'll go to protect his family.
